Learning Support Assistant (LSA) - SEN School Enfield ASAP Start Location: Enfield, North London Job Type: Full-time, Long-term Hours: 8:30am - 3:30pm, Monday to Friday Start Date: September Learning Support Assistant - SEN School Remedy Education is currently recruiting for a dedicated and compassionate Learning Support Assistant (LSA) to join a well-established specialist SEN school in Enfield . This is a fantastic opportunity to work with children and young people with a range of additional needs, including Autism (ASC), Moderate Learning Difficulties (MLD), Severe Learning Difficulties (SLD), Speech and Language needs, and complex learning needs . The school provides a supportive and nurturing environment where every pupil is encouraged to achieve their full potential. The Role • Support pupils on a 1:1 basis and in small groups across the school. • Assist teachers in delivering engaging and differentiated lessons. • Support pupils with their communication, social, emotional and academic development. • Implement strategies to promote positive behaviour and emotional regulation. • Use visual resources, sensory activities and communication aids where appropriate. • Encourage pupils' independence and confidence both inside and outside the classroom. • Work closely with teachers, therapists and the wider multidisciplinary team. • Assist with personal care where required (training provided if necessary). The Ideal Candidate • Previous experience working as a Learning Support Assistant, Teaching Assistant, Care Worker or Support Worker. • Experience supporting children or young people with SEN, particularly Autism, ADHD, SEMH or complex needs. • A patient, caring and resilient approach. • Strong communication and teamwork skills. • Passionate about helping children overcome barriers to learning. • Enhanced DBS on the Update Service (or willing to obtain one). The School Offers • A welcoming and highly supportive SEN school in Enfield. • Excellent leadership and experienced SEN professionals. • Ongoing training and career development opportunities. • A friendly and collaborative staff team. • The opportunity to make a real difference to the lives of children with additional needs. • Long-term opportunity with the potential to become permanent.
